package
1.63.84
Repository: https://github.com/aliyun/alibaba-cloud-sdk-go.git
Documentation: pkg.go.dev

# Functions

CreateBatchDeleteJobsRequest creates a request to invoke BatchDeleteJobs API.
CreateBatchDeleteJobsResponse creates a response to parse from BatchDeleteJobs response.
CreateBatchDeleteRouteStrategyRequest creates a request to invoke BatchDeleteRouteStrategy API.
CreateBatchDeleteRouteStrategyResponse creates a response to parse from BatchDeleteRouteStrategy response.
CreateBatchDisableJobsRequest creates a request to invoke BatchDisableJobs API.
CreateBatchDisableJobsResponse creates a response to parse from BatchDisableJobs response.
CreateBatchEnableJobsRequest creates a request to invoke BatchEnableJobs API.
CreateBatchEnableJobsResponse creates a response to parse from BatchEnableJobs response.
CreateCreateAppGroupRequest creates a request to invoke CreateAppGroup API.
CreateCreateAppGroupResponse creates a response to parse from CreateAppGroup response.
CreateCreateJobRequest creates a request to invoke CreateJob API.
CreateCreateJobResponse creates a response to parse from CreateJob response.
CreateCreateNamespaceRequest creates a request to invoke CreateNamespace API.
CreateCreateNamespaceResponse creates a response to parse from CreateNamespace response.
CreateCreateRouteStrategyRequest creates a request to invoke CreateRouteStrategy API.
CreateCreateRouteStrategyResponse creates a response to parse from CreateRouteStrategy response.
CreateCreateWorkflowRequest creates a request to invoke CreateWorkflow API.
CreateCreateWorkflowResponse creates a response to parse from CreateWorkflow response.
CreateDeleteAppGroupRequest creates a request to invoke DeleteAppGroup API.
CreateDeleteAppGroupResponse creates a response to parse from DeleteAppGroup response.
CreateDeleteJobRequest creates a request to invoke DeleteJob API.
CreateDeleteJobResponse creates a response to parse from DeleteJob response.
CreateDeleteRouteStrategyRequest creates a request to invoke DeleteRouteStrategy API.
CreateDeleteRouteStrategyResponse creates a response to parse from DeleteRouteStrategy response.
CreateDeleteWorkflowRequest creates a request to invoke DeleteWorkflow API.
CreateDeleteWorkflowResponse creates a response to parse from DeleteWorkflow response.
CreateDescribeRegionsRequest creates a request to invoke DescribeRegions API.
CreateDescribeRegionsResponse creates a response to parse from DescribeRegions response.
CreateDesignateWorkersRequest creates a request to invoke DesignateWorkers API.
CreateDesignateWorkersResponse creates a response to parse from DesignateWorkers response.
CreateDisableJobRequest creates a request to invoke DisableJob API.
CreateDisableJobResponse creates a response to parse from DisableJob response.
CreateDisableWorkflowRequest creates a request to invoke DisableWorkflow API.
CreateDisableWorkflowResponse creates a response to parse from DisableWorkflow response.
CreateEnableJobRequest creates a request to invoke EnableJob API.
CreateEnableJobResponse creates a response to parse from EnableJob response.
CreateEnableWorkflowRequest creates a request to invoke EnableWorkflow API.
CreateEnableWorkflowResponse creates a response to parse from EnableWorkflow response.
CreateExecuteJobRequest creates a request to invoke ExecuteJob API.
CreateExecuteJobResponse creates a response to parse from ExecuteJob response.
CreateExecuteWorkflowRequest creates a request to invoke ExecuteWorkflow API.
CreateExecuteWorkflowResponse creates a response to parse from ExecuteWorkflow response.
CreateGetAppGroupRequest creates a request to invoke GetAppGroup API.
CreateGetAppGroupResponse creates a response to parse from GetAppGroup response.
CreateGetJobInfoRequest creates a request to invoke GetJobInfo API.
CreateGetJobInfoResponse creates a response to parse from GetJobInfo response.
CreateGetJobInstanceListRequest creates a request to invoke GetJobInstanceList API.
CreateGetJobInstanceListResponse creates a response to parse from GetJobInstanceList response.
CreateGetJobInstanceRequest creates a request to invoke GetJobInstance API.
CreateGetJobInstanceResponse creates a response to parse from GetJobInstance response.
CreateGetLogRequest creates a request to invoke GetLog API.
CreateGetLogResponse creates a response to parse from GetLog response.
CreateGetOverviewRequest creates a request to invoke GetOverview API.
CreateGetOverviewResponse creates a response to parse from GetOverview response.
CreateGetWorkerListRequest creates a request to invoke GetWorkerList API.
CreateGetWorkerListResponse creates a response to parse from GetWorkerList response.
CreateGetWorkflowInstanceRequest creates a request to invoke GetWorkflowInstance API.
CreateGetWorkflowInstanceResponse creates a response to parse from GetWorkflowInstance response.
CreateGetWorkFlowRequest creates a request to invoke GetWorkFlow API.
CreateGetWorkFlowResponse creates a response to parse from GetWorkFlow response.
CreateGrantPermissionRequest creates a request to invoke GrantPermission API.
CreateGrantPermissionResponse creates a response to parse from GrantPermission response.
CreateListGroupsRequest creates a request to invoke ListGroups API.
CreateListGroupsResponse creates a response to parse from ListGroups response.
CreateListJobsRequest creates a request to invoke ListJobs API.
CreateListJobsResponse creates a response to parse from ListJobs response.
CreateListNamespacesRequest creates a request to invoke ListNamespaces API.
CreateListNamespacesResponse creates a response to parse from ListNamespaces response.
CreateListWorkflowInstanceRequest creates a request to invoke ListWorkflowInstance API.
CreateListWorkflowInstanceResponse creates a response to parse from ListWorkflowInstance response.
CreateRerunJobRequest creates a request to invoke RerunJob API.
CreateRerunJobResponse creates a response to parse from RerunJob response.
CreateRetryJobInstanceRequest creates a request to invoke RetryJobInstance API.
CreateRetryJobInstanceResponse creates a response to parse from RetryJobInstance response.
CreateRevokePermissionRequest creates a request to invoke RevokePermission API.
CreateRevokePermissionResponse creates a response to parse from RevokePermission response.
CreateSetJobInstanceSuccessRequest creates a request to invoke SetJobInstanceSuccess API.
CreateSetJobInstanceSuccessResponse creates a response to parse from SetJobInstanceSuccess response.
CreateSetWfInstanceSuccessRequest creates a request to invoke SetWfInstanceSuccess API.
CreateSetWfInstanceSuccessResponse creates a response to parse from SetWfInstanceSuccess response.
CreateStopInstanceRequest creates a request to invoke StopInstance API.
CreateStopInstanceResponse creates a response to parse from StopInstance response.
CreateUpdateAppGroupRequest creates a request to invoke UpdateAppGroup API.
CreateUpdateAppGroupResponse creates a response to parse from UpdateAppGroup response.
CreateUpdateJobRequest creates a request to invoke UpdateJob API.
CreateUpdateJobResponse creates a response to parse from UpdateJob response.
CreateUpdateWorkflowDagRequest creates a request to invoke UpdateWorkflowDag API.
CreateUpdateWorkflowDagResponse creates a response to parse from UpdateWorkflowDag response.
CreateUpdateWorkflowRequest creates a request to invoke UpdateWorkflow API.
CreateUpdateWorkflowResponse creates a response to parse from UpdateWorkflow response.
GetEndpointMap Get Endpoint Data Map.
GetEndpointType Get Endpoint Type Value.
NewClient creates a sdk client with environment variables.
NewClientWithAccessKey is a shortcut to create sdk client with accesskey usage: https://github.com/aliyun/alibaba-cloud-sdk-go/blob/master/docs/2-Client-EN.md.
NewClientWithEcsRamRole is a shortcut to create sdk client with ecs ram role usage: https://github.com/aliyun/alibaba-cloud-sdk-go/blob/master/docs/2-Client-EN.md.
NewClientWithOptions creates a sdk client with regionId/sdkConfig/credential this is the common api to create a sdk client.
NewClientWithProvider creates a sdk client with providers usage: https://github.com/aliyun/alibaba-cloud-sdk-go/blob/master/docs/2-Client-EN.md.
NewClientWithRamRoleArn is a shortcut to create sdk client with ram roleArn usage: https://github.com/aliyun/alibaba-cloud-sdk-go/blob/master/docs/2-Client-EN.md.
NewClientWithRamRoleArn is a shortcut to create sdk client with ram roleArn and policy usage: https://github.com/aliyun/alibaba-cloud-sdk-go/blob/master/docs/2-Client-EN.md.
NewClientWithRsaKeyPair is a shortcut to create sdk client with rsa key pair usage: https://github.com/aliyun/alibaba-cloud-sdk-go/blob/master/docs/2-Client-EN.md.
NewClientWithStsToken is a shortcut to create sdk client with sts token usage: https://github.com/aliyun/alibaba-cloud-sdk-go/blob/master/docs/2-Client-EN.md.
SetClientProperty Set Property by Reflect.
SetEndpointDataToClient Set EndpointMap and ENdpointType.

# Variables

EndpointMap Endpoint Data.
EndpointType regional or central.

# Structs

AppGroup is a nested struct in schedulerx2 response.
AppGroups is a nested struct in schedulerx2 response.
BatchDeleteJobsRequest is the request struct for api BatchDeleteJobs.
BatchDeleteJobsResponse is the response struct for api BatchDeleteJobs.
BatchDeleteRouteStrategyRequest is the request struct for api BatchDeleteRouteStrategy.
BatchDeleteRouteStrategyResponse is the response struct for api BatchDeleteRouteStrategy.
BatchDisableJobsRequest is the request struct for api BatchDisableJobs.
BatchDisableJobsResponse is the response struct for api BatchDisableJobs.
BatchEnableJobsRequest is the request struct for api BatchEnableJobs.
BatchEnableJobsResponse is the response struct for api BatchEnableJobs.
Client is the sdk client struct, each func corresponds to an OpenAPI.
ContactInfoInGetJobInfo is a nested struct in schedulerx2 response.
ContactInfoInListJobs is a nested struct in schedulerx2 response.
ContactInfoItem is a nested struct in schedulerx2 response.
CreateAppGroupRequest is the request struct for api CreateAppGroup.
CreateAppGroupResponse is the response struct for api CreateAppGroup.
CreateJobContactInfo is a repeated param struct in CreateJobRequest.
CreateJobRequest is the request struct for api CreateJob.
CreateJobResponse is the response struct for api CreateJob.
CreateNamespaceRequest is the request struct for api CreateNamespace.
CreateNamespaceResponse is the response struct for api CreateNamespace.
CreateRouteStrategyRequest is the request struct for api CreateRouteStrategy.
CreateRouteStrategyResponse is the response struct for api CreateRouteStrategy.
CreateWorkflowRequest is the request struct for api CreateWorkflow.
CreateWorkflowResponse is the response struct for api CreateWorkflow.
Data is a nested struct in schedulerx2 response.
DeleteAppGroupRequest is the request struct for api DeleteAppGroup.
DeleteAppGroupResponse is the response struct for api DeleteAppGroup.
DeleteJobRequest is the request struct for api DeleteJob.
DeleteJobResponse is the response struct for api DeleteJob.
DeleteRouteStrategyRequest is the request struct for api DeleteRouteStrategy.
DeleteRouteStrategyResponse is the response struct for api DeleteRouteStrategy.
DeleteWorkflowRequest is the request struct for api DeleteWorkflow.
DeleteWorkflowResponse is the response struct for api DeleteWorkflow.
DescribeRegionsRequest is the request struct for api DescribeRegions.
DescribeRegionsResponse is the response struct for api DescribeRegions.
DesignateWorkersRequest is the request struct for api DesignateWorkers.
DesignateWorkersResponse is the response struct for api DesignateWorkers.
DisableJobRequest is the request struct for api DisableJob.
DisableJobResponse is the response struct for api DisableJob.
DisableWorkflowRequest is the request struct for api DisableWorkflow.
DisableWorkflowResponse is the response struct for api DisableWorkflow.
Edge is a nested struct in schedulerx2 response.
EdgesInGetWorkFlow is a nested struct in schedulerx2 response.
EdgesInGetWorkflowInstance is a nested struct in schedulerx2 response.
EnableJobRequest is the request struct for api EnableJob.
EnableJobResponse is the response struct for api EnableJob.
EnableWorkflowRequest is the request struct for api EnableWorkflow.
EnableWorkflowResponse is the response struct for api EnableWorkflow.
ExecuteJobRequest is the request struct for api ExecuteJob.
ExecuteJobResponse is the response struct for api ExecuteJob.
ExecuteWorkflowRequest is the request struct for api ExecuteWorkflow.
ExecuteWorkflowResponse is the response struct for api ExecuteWorkflow.
GetAppGroupRequest is the request struct for api GetAppGroup.
GetAppGroupResponse is the response struct for api GetAppGroup.
GetJobInfoRequest is the request struct for api GetJobInfo.
GetJobInfoResponse is the response struct for api GetJobInfo.
GetJobInstanceListRequest is the request struct for api GetJobInstanceList.
GetJobInstanceListResponse is the response struct for api GetJobInstanceList.
GetJobInstanceRequest is the request struct for api GetJobInstance.
GetJobInstanceResponse is the response struct for api GetJobInstance.
GetLogRequest is the request struct for api GetLog.
GetLogResponse is the response struct for api GetLog.
GetOverviewRequest is the request struct for api GetOverview.
GetOverviewResponse is the response struct for api GetOverview.
GetWorkerListRequest is the request struct for api GetWorkerList.
GetWorkerListResponse is the response struct for api GetWorkerList.
GetWorkflowInstanceRequest is the request struct for api GetWorkflowInstance.
GetWorkflowInstanceResponse is the response struct for api GetWorkflowInstance.
GetWorkFlowRequest is the request struct for api GetWorkFlow.
GetWorkFlowResponse is the response struct for api GetWorkFlow.
GrantPermissionRequest is the request struct for api GrantPermission.
GrantPermissionResponse is the response struct for api GrantPermission.
Job is a nested struct in schedulerx2 response.
JobConfigInfo is a nested struct in schedulerx2 response.
JobInstanceDetail is a nested struct in schedulerx2 response.
JobInstanceDetails is a nested struct in schedulerx2 response.
JobInstanceDetailsItem is a nested struct in schedulerx2 response.
JobMonitorInfo is a nested struct in schedulerx2 response.
Jobs is a nested struct in schedulerx2 response.
ListGroupsRequest is the request struct for api ListGroups.
ListGroupsResponse is the response struct for api ListGroups.
ListJobsRequest is the request struct for api ListJobs.
ListJobsResponse is the response struct for api ListJobs.
ListNamespacesRequest is the request struct for api ListNamespaces.
ListNamespacesResponse is the response struct for api ListNamespaces.
ListWorkflowInstanceRequest is the request struct for api ListWorkflowInstance.
ListWorkflowInstanceResponse is the response struct for api ListWorkflowInstance.
Logs is a nested struct in schedulerx2 response.
MapTaskXAttrs is a nested struct in schedulerx2 response.
MonitorConfig is a nested struct in schedulerx2 response.
Namespace is a nested struct in schedulerx2 response.
Namespaces is a nested struct in schedulerx2 response.
Node is a nested struct in schedulerx2 response.
NodesInGetWorkFlow is a nested struct in schedulerx2 response.
NodesInGetWorkflowInstance is a nested struct in schedulerx2 response.
Region is a nested struct in schedulerx2 response.
Regions is a nested struct in schedulerx2 response.
RerunJobRequest is the request struct for api RerunJob.
RerunJobResponse is the response struct for api RerunJob.
RetryJobInstanceRequest is the request struct for api RetryJobInstance.
RetryJobInstanceResponse is the response struct for api RetryJobInstance.
RevokePermissionRequest is the request struct for api RevokePermission.
RevokePermissionResponse is the response struct for api RevokePermission.
SetJobInstanceSuccessRequest is the request struct for api SetJobInstanceSuccess.
SetJobInstanceSuccessResponse is the response struct for api SetJobInstanceSuccess.
SetWfInstanceSuccessRequest is the request struct for api SetWfInstanceSuccess.
SetWfInstanceSuccessResponse is the response struct for api SetWfInstanceSuccess.
StopInstanceRequest is the request struct for api StopInstance.
StopInstanceResponse is the response struct for api StopInstance.
TimeConfig is a nested struct in schedulerx2 response.
UpdateAppGroupRequest is the request struct for api UpdateAppGroup.
UpdateAppGroupResponse is the response struct for api UpdateAppGroup.
UpdateJobContactInfo is a repeated param struct in UpdateJobRequest.
UpdateJobRequest is the request struct for api UpdateJob.
UpdateJobResponse is the response struct for api UpdateJob.
UpdateWorkflowDagRequest is the request struct for api UpdateWorkflowDag.
UpdateWorkflowDagResponse is the response struct for api UpdateWorkflowDag.
UpdateWorkflowRequest is the request struct for api UpdateWorkflow.
UpdateWorkflowResponse is the response struct for api UpdateWorkflow.
WfInstanceDag is a nested struct in schedulerx2 response.
WfInstanceInfo is a nested struct in schedulerx2 response.
WfInstanceInfos is a nested struct in schedulerx2 response.
WfInstanceInfosItem is a nested struct in schedulerx2 response.
WorkerInfo is a nested struct in schedulerx2 response.
WorkerInfos is a nested struct in schedulerx2 response.
WorkFlowInfo is a nested struct in schedulerx2 response.
WorkFlowNodeInfo is a nested struct in schedulerx2 response.